Spirit Airlines Adds St. Thomas Flight
Spirit Airlines announced nonstop service from Ft. Lauderdale to St. Thomas, U.S. Virgin Islands, beginning Dec.15. Detroit passengers can connect to St. Thomas through Ft. Lauderdale.

"We are delighted to add service to St. Thomas ... as an important element of our expansion in the Caribbean," said Barry Biffle, chief marketing officer of Spirit Airlines.
